Output 10ae2815bbc7350189289d0e896bae962b0e1190639ad78275a4ed7527f0544e:1

value
4458108
script pubkey
OP_0 OP_PUSHBYTES_20 b8a80c008190c63a35fea12eef32994634809984
address
tb1qhz5qcqypjrrr5d075yhw7v5egc6gpxvyek7vlp
transaction
10ae2815bbc7350189289d0e896bae962b0e1190639ad78275a4ed7527f0544e